Taxonomic Classification

Rank Black-faced Warbler Paradise Skipper
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Aves (Birds) Insecta (Insects)
Order Passeriformes (Songbirds)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Cettiidae Hesperiidae
Genus Abroscopus Abantis
Species Abroscopus schisticeps Abantis paradisea

Evolutionary Relationship

Black-faced Warbler and Paradise Skipper share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
